Bordo el Quemado
Bordo el Quemado is an intermittent reservoir in Chihuahua, Northern Mexico and has an elevation of 1,339 metres. Bordo el Quemado is situated nearby to the locality El Mimbre, as well as near Las Palmas.- Type: Intermittent reservoir
